Last week I had a bit of a crisis re: the archives “vault”. The term vault is loosely applied to a locked closed with concrete block walls to which only a few have keys. I’ve been concerned for a while about the shelves because they are made of wood. They are also strangely laid out so you can’t even get to some of them. I ran out of space a while back and I’ve had to start piling boxes on the floor, never a good idea. Friday some microfilm arrived from the registrar’s office to be added to the previous records in the vault. Panic ensued as four people searched the vault and could not find the previous records. We did finally find them…right at our feet…under a huge box with a wedding kimono in it. I guess I’ll keep lobbying for new shelves. I will also label the vault “Fibber McGee’s Closet”.
